The background color is gray, olive, or brown with three light stripes. The light stripes along the side can be yellow, green, or blue while the stripe on the back is typically orange. The sides have rows of dark spots and the lips have black bars.

Web11 apr. 2024 · Tennessee Snake Identification: Non-Venomous vs Venomous Tennessee has four species of venomous snakes, and all of them are pit vipers. Pit vipers have some very distinct characteristics that make identifying them fairly simple. Pit vipers have notably triangular-shaped heads. They have heat-sensing pits between their nose and eyes.
